Transaction 3c7415703a3f32669f2ac5f87a501f597de511248d1775a1d4cb56031a23220b
1 Input
1 Output
-
3c7415703a3f32669f2ac5f87a501f597de511248d1775a1d4cb56031a23220b:0
- value
- 884111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b29edfc07d6246f4353e7af083ed9fba3feda0e OP_EQUAL
- address
- 35dFD7ZoMs2bfuYVFhCgWuqvPgm3NrGhEZ